help wiring halo tails
 
hey I recently got a 93 accord which im kinda ricing out just for fun. anyway I bought a set of halo tail lights. the reverse lights hook right up to original harness, but original brake bulb is deleted. but the problem is that the halo wires come out of the housing. 2 wires a red and a green. not exactly sure where to wire them too. then on outside lights the turn and brake lights hook right up but same thing, 2 extra wires from housing for the halo. any help on where or how to wire these is much appreciated. I don't want anything special just for the halo to come on when the lights are on. again thanks for your help.

the two wires (red and green) are supposed to be spliced into the positive and negative coming to the tail light via splice connectors. If your not sure which tail light wire is positive use a simple test light to see which has power and which doesnt when the lights are on, but remember you probably have 3 wires coming to your tail lights 1 for tail, 1 for brake and 1 ground, again use a test light to find which one is the tail light positive
